Protect against Clogs


One of one of the most evident factors for cleaning your washroom drains pipes monthly is to prevent blockages. A lot extra drops the drain than you would think-- skin flakes, eyelashes, dust, as well as hair. Every one of these fragments accumulate and also eventually create obstructions. Even a small clog can make your sink or shower basically pointless. When you clean your drains regularly, you will certainly not end up with deep clogs that need strong chemicals and expert tools. Recognize Underlying Issues


When you clean your drainpipe once a month, you can determine underlying problems before they become severe issues. For example, if you observe particles coming out of your restroom drains with a serpent cleaner, they could be rusting. Any type of atypical items coming out of a drain ought to elevate problems. If it is not simply the normal hair as well as crud, you must speak to a plumber to see if your washroom drains pipes requirement to be repaired.

Not everyone is at the same risk for a clogged drain; there are definite factors that increase the risk. For example, if you live in an old home with original plumbing, chances are, your pipes have taken a beating. If you're a landlord and you rent out your second home, your renters may be pouring the grease down your kitchen sink because “it’s just a rental.”



If you cook at home and constantly using your garbage disposal instead of throwing food waste in the trash, ground-up food from the disposal could be depositing large amounts of sludge and debris into the pipes, which can be slowly restricting water flow until a clog becomes inevitable. If you’re not being cautious and you’re grinding up eggshells, coffee grounds, rice, pasta, potato peels, carrots, and celery, a clog can surprise you at any moment.



The two major reasons for clogs are your habits and behaviors! For example, you’re at a higher risk for clogged drains if you don’t have a dishwasher. If your drains are clogging every month, it’s wise to get them cleaned right away. As for maintenance, we recommend cleaning them every two years, but we may suggest more frequent cleanings if you have a large household and use the sinks a lot.
